Pennsylvania weather works gutters from both ends of the thermometer. Freeze-thaw cycles pry at seams and fasteners through the winter, snow load tests every hanger, and summer brings short, hard thunderstorms that expose any undersized outlet. A correctly pitched system with solid fascia attachment handles all of it; a marginal one fails a little more each season.

Common Gutter Problems in Carlisle, Pennsylvania
These are the drainage issues we see most often on homes around Carlisle:
- Heavy rain and fast-moving storms
Short, intense downpours are common across the Cumberland Valley. When a gutter is undersized or an outlet clogs, water sheets over the edge instead of reaching the downspout, soaking siding and flower beds below.
- Overflow at the same sections
When overflow keeps returning to one stretch of gutter even after cleaning, the usual causes are incorrect pitch, an undersized outlet or a downspout that cannot drain fast enough. That is a layout problem, not a cleaning problem.
- Water collecting near the foundation
Downspouts that dump runoff right beside the house saturate the soil against basement and crawlspace walls. Extending discharge and correcting outlet placement is one of the most cost-effective drainage fixes available.

Are 6-inch gutters worth it in Carlisle?
For larger roofs, steep pitches or homes that see repeated overflow in heavy rain, a 6-inch gutter with larger outlets can make a real difference. We measure the roof area around Carlisle before recommending a size rather than defaulting to one profile.
Why do my gutters overflow even when they are clean?
Persistent overflow with clean gutters usually points to pitch, capacity or outlet problems rather than debris. We check the slope toward the outlets, the outlet size and the downspout route before recommending a fix.
